Transaction 17bdcf3d56d153786ccdddedde437a7b478ce35d7435a4e3202ce0e099987995

block
328c333cf5f35dffabef9b41c2c32de5d4354d2fbf20f2b48430e79d4658c93d

1 Input

24 Outputs